Biography

Formerly the men's editor of Pop magazine and Arena Homme+, Max Pearmain is a freelance editor, working with the likes of British Vogue, The Gentlewoman and W, and credited with expanding the appeal of menswear publications to a wider global audience.

After meeting the designer Anthony Symonds in 2016, the pair started working together. They showed their first presentation, Retail Baroque, in 2016, and they debuted their first runway show for Symonds Pearmain at London Fashion Week as a special guest at Fashion East’s AW18 show. Symonds Pearmain launched its e-commerce site in 2018 and stocks at Matches Fashion, with the duo showcasing their SS19 show at the luxury retailer's space, 5 Carlos Place. 

Born in Norwich, Permain was educated at the Slade School of Fine Art, where he earned a degree in fine art sculpture. A favourite of both luxury and high street labels, Pearmain’s styling has been employed for advertising campaigns by the likes of Chloé, Supreme, Calvin Klein , Acne Studios , Topman and Joseph, as well as showing on Burberry's catwalk.

The styling maven has also contributed to the likes of V Magazine, Vogue Italia, i-D and 032c. Additionally, he has collaborated with prominent photographers Tyrone Lebon , Alasdair McLellan and Jason Evans. 

Permain is represented by Rep Limited in London.
